Cryogenic transfer hoses are specifically designed to handle the unique challenges of transporting cryogenic liquids such as liquid nitrogen, liquid oxygen, and liquefied natural gas (LNG). These materials are stored and transported at temperatures below -150 degrees Celsius, making them extremely cold and potentially hazardous. Traditional hoses are not able to withstand these extreme temperatures, which is why cryogenic vacuum jacketed transfer hoses are necessary.

One of the key features of cryogenic vacuum jacketed transfer hoses is their insulation. These hoses are typically constructed with multiple layers of insulation to minimize heat transfer and maintain the low temperature of the cryogenic material being transported. The outer jacket of the hose is vacuum-sealed to further enhance insulation, creating a highly efficient barrier against heat transfer.

In addition to insulation, cryogenic vacuum jacketed transfer hoses are also designed to be flexible and durable. This flexibility allows the hoses to be easily maneuvered and connected to various equipment, while their durability ensures that they can withstand the rigors of daily use. Whether it is transferring cryogenic liquids from storage tanks to transportation containers or between different parts of a processing facility, these hoses are essential for maintaining the integrity of the material being transported.

The safety of personnel and the environment is another important consideration when it comes to transporting cryogenic materials. cryogenic vacuum jacketed transfer hoses are equipped with safety features such as leak detection systems and pressure relief valves to prevent accidents and protect against overpressurization. These hoses are also tested and certified to meet industry standards for safety and performance, giving operators peace of mind when using them in their operations.

In industries such as healthcare, research, and manufacturing, cryogenic vacuum jacketed transfer hoses play a crucial role in ensuring the smooth and efficient transfer of cryogenic substances. In laboratories and medical facilities, these hoses are used to transport liquid nitrogen for cryopreservation and research purposes. In manufacturing plants, they are used to transfer liquefied gases for various industrial processes. Without the proper equipment, such as cryogenic vacuum jacketed transfer hoses, these operations would not be possible.

One of the key advantages of cryogenic vacuum jacketed transfer hoses is their ability to reduce product loss and increase efficiency. By minimizing heat transfer and maintaining the low temperature of the cryogenic material, these hoses help to preserve the integrity of the product and prevent wastage. This is especially important when dealing with expensive or sensitive materials that need to be transported and stored under precise conditions.
